ISRO’s latest lunar probe sends back unprecedented images – Part 32

ISRO released 3D topographical reconstruction models of lunar impact basins generated from stereo imaging cameras aboard the lunar spacecraft, revealing structural features with sub-meter spatial precision.

Aerospace engineers affirmed that high-fidelity terrain models are essential for programming autonomous hazard detection and avoidance systems on robotic lunar landers.
